Italian restaurant

Industrial design blends with cozy, classy atmosphere featuring Japanese and French jazz music that stays in the background. The space feels romantic and relaxed, suited for quiet dining or chilling. Guests often arrive early to enjoy the exceptional food and reasonable prices in a downtown setting.

Well paired tasting profiles complement each dish with thoughtful wine selections. The house wine stands out as very good and enhances the overall dining experience.

Sourdough bread stands out with its rich flavor and texture. Forno bread pairs well with dishes like meatballs, adding a fresh baked touch.

Small, cozy restaurant set in an older house with beautiful patio seating and candlelit ambiance. Atmosphere feels laid back yet sophisticated, perfect for intimate dinners or date nights. Cocktails and tapas stand out as creative and delicious, complementing the inviting, stylish environment.

Varied wine and tequila selections complement the menu well. The spot offers a cozy ambiance alongside an extensive cocktail list.

Bread comes with a homemade garlic tomato sauce that adds rich flavor. The noble bread with tomato stands out as a notable dish.

Small, tightly packed space combines intimate atmosphere with bar overlooking kitchen where chefs prepare dishes in view. Lighting enhances cozy, inviting vibe suited for quiet evenings. Unique, innovative cocktails and thoughtful design create a refined, sophisticated experience.

Offers a very good wine selection with half-priced bottles until 7 PM daily. The wine list pairs well with unique cocktails.

Persian bread stands out with a flavor that moves you. Bread servings come grilled and in small portions but remain outstanding.

Large outdoor patio offers shaded, comfortable seating with heaters for cooler times. Interior features spacious, tasteful design with a huge bar and two levels including an epic center bar upstairs. Atmosphere stays warm and lively at a volume that allows easy conversation, making it a popular local meet-up spot.

Generous pours highlight the wine selection here. The Frank Family Chardonnay often features in specials, and servers provide helpful descriptions of wines and cocktails.

Complimentary corn bread arrives as a starter, offering a tasty and memorable nibble.

Restaurant occupies a restored historic bungalow with old-world charm and intimate, cozy ambiance. Vinyl jazz records and live DJ sessions create a warm, nostalgic atmosphere with candlelight mood that is lively yet not overpowering.

Shelves lined with French wine create a small brasserie vibe. The wine list shows expert input and pairs well with dishes like the galette.

French bread comes with dishes like oysters and duck, perfect for soaking up rich sauces. Bread plays a key role in enjoying the garlic butter from Escargot and the broth from steamed mussels.

Italian restaurant with a sexy art deco interior and old school Italian vibe creates a romantic, lively atmosphere featuring a live piano bar. Mirrors and vintage celebrity photos add a retro, 80s supper club feel. The space balances formal dining with a stunning bar area, attracting a crowd that appreciates classic style and music.

Exceptional service keeps glasses full and pairs food with perfect wine recommendations. The wine list offers a great selection including a red blend comparable to Chianti.

Complimentary garlic bread starts every meal. Bread and nochi reach next level quality and pair well with wine.

Wood-fired pizza oven and open kitchen create a warm, authentic Italian vibe. Outdoor patio with trees offers an inviting, beautiful setting. Full bar serves well-crafted cocktails and rare beers, complementing homemade pasta and standout desserts.

An excellent wine cellar supports a strong selection. A knowledgeable guide offers expert recommendations that pair well with the entire meal.

Fresh made bread stands out with Italian bread and mozzarella served as a starter and bread used for a shaved prime rib sandwich. The bread complements dishes well and is part of a meal that includes pasta and gelato.

Pizza restaurant offers lively atmosphere with eclectic decor and garage doors that open to a pleasant patio. Inside is loud and energetic, while patio provides a quieter space for conversation. Bar features natural light and a full selection, complementing the vibrant dining experience.

Staff explain the wine options clearly and help with choices. Happy-hour offers $6 wine glasses and daily specials include curated wine selections with no wait during deals.

Cheesy bread comes with a spicy pepper crust and is loaded with ooey gooey cheese that nearly hides the bread. It pairs well with a dipping sauce and drinks like cider or beer.

Open kitchen and Sopranos projector create a lively, loud atmosphere with unique music choices like Action Bronson and MF Doom. Small space with bar top seating and a spacious patio offering a quieter experience. Crowd leans toward a Bae style vibe on weekends, blending community feel with energetic music.

Garlic bread stands out with its perfect flavor and comes with a house special spread. Pinsa bread also impresses alongside other bread options.
